Key Takeaways

• Royalty Pharma is not a drugmaker; it buys royalty streams on approved and late-stage drugs, which is why it runs a 65% operating margin on about $2.4B of revenue without owning a single lab bench. • The whole business is a treadmill: existing royalties decline as patents expire, so new investment must continually replace them, and the company deployed $528 million in Q1 2026 alone [Source: Royalty Pharma Q1 2026 earnings release, May 2026]. • The watch item is portfolio receipts: management r

Institutional ownership

567 institutional managers reported holding RPRX in 13F filings for the quarter ended 2026-03-31. Together they hold about 64% of the company; the top 10 hold 35%. 95 opened new positions that quarter. Held by Morgan Stanley, BlackRock, FMR (Fidelity), among others. On the short side, 11.1M shares were sold short as of the 2026-06-15 count, about 2% of shares outstanding (3 days of typical volume to cover).

Capital returns

RPRX's share count grew 6.7% over the past five years even with $1.81B spent on repurchases. It pays no dividend. Cash returned over the past three years: $1.68B in repurchases.
